425: Camden National to Acquire Northway Financial in $86.6 Million All-Stock Deal
Merger Announcement
Camden National Corporation will acquire Northway Financial, Inc. in an all-stock transaction valued at approximately $86.6 million, creating a premier northern New England bank.
Summary
- Camden National Corporation (Camden National) and Northway Financial, Inc. (Northway) have entered into a definitive agreement for Camden National to acquire Northway in an all-stock transaction valued at approximately $86.6 million.
- The combined company will have 74 branches across New Hampshire and Maine, with approximately $7.0 billion in assets, $5.1 billion in loans, $5.5 billion in deposits, and $2.0 billion of Assets Under Administration (AUA).
- Northway shareholders will receive 0.83 shares of Camden National common stock for each Northway share.
- Based on Camden National's closing stock price of $37.90 on September 9, 2024, the transaction is valued at $31.46 per share of Northway common stock.
- The merger is expected to be approximately 19.9% accretive to Camden National's 2025 earnings per share and 32.7% accretive to Camden National's 2026 earnings per share.
- The transaction is expected to close in the first quarter of 2025, pending regulatory and shareholder approvals.
- Post-merger, Camden National shareholders will own approximately 86% and Northway shareholders will own approximately 14% of the combined company, trading on Nasdaq under the CAC ticker.

Positives
- The merger creates a larger, more competitive bank in Northern New England.
- The combined company will have a broader product offering and higher lending limits.
- The transaction is expected to be accretive to Camden National's earnings per share in 2025 and 2026.
- Camden National's capital ratios are expected to remain strong post-merger.
- The merger allows for leveraging technology investments across a larger customer base.
- The combined company is expected to achieve top-quartile returns compared to peers.
Negatives
- The transaction involves potential risks related to customer and employee reactions.
- There is a risk that expected synergies and cost savings may not be fully realized or may take longer to achieve.
- The deal is subject to regulatory and shareholder approvals, which may not be obtained.
- The transaction could result in customer disintermediation.
- The deal will result in tangible book value dilution of (16.2%) at close.

Management Comments
- Simon Griffiths, president and chief executive officer of Camden National, stated that the merger will increase size and scale, bolster presence in New Hampshire, and drive profitability and shareholder value.
- William Woodward, president, chief executive officer and chairman of Northway Financial, said the combination positions them well in a competitive market and strengthens their ability to allocate capital.

Comparison to Industry Standards
- The document states that the combined company is expected to achieve top-quartile returns compared to peers.
- The document references Camden National's 2024 proxy peers for comparison.
- The pro forma company would rank #4 overall by deposits including all banks in Maine and New Hampshire.

Key Dates
| Date | Description |
|---|---|
| April 5, 2024 | Camden National's definitive proxy statement was filed with the SEC. |
| June 30, 2024 | Northway had approximately $1.3 billion of total assets, $0.9 billion of total loans, and $1.0 billion of deposits. |
| September 9, 2024 | Date of the Agreement and Plan of Merger and Camden National's closing stock price of $37.90. |
| September 10, 2024 | Joint press release announcing the merger agreement between Camden National and Northway Financial. |
| First quarter of 2025 | Anticipated completion date of the merger, subject to regulatory and shareholder approvals. |
